Heads up: if the Lintrock baseline file in the Quarrow repo drifts from main, CI fails with a "stale baseline" error even when the code is fine. Quick fix is to regenerate the baseline on a clean checkout and re-push. If a customer build is blocked, confirm the failing run matches the token below before escalating.

build token for yadug-yagag: htk21_c863c33eb8b82c0c9c152

### Account recovery during zero-downtime migrations

If a customer account lockout coincides with an active expand-contract migration on the Tallowgate platform, do not run the standard reset tooling — it writes only to the legacy column set and the dual-write shim will silently diverge. Instead, pause the backfill worker, confirm replication lag is under two seconds, and perform the reset through the Harrowell admin console, which is migration-aware. The console's break-glass mode is sealed; to open it, enter the recovery passphrase below.

recovery phrase for yahap-faduf: sorion-kasath-briath-gorius-ulaael-zorvan-aldiel-quenwyn-casdor-framir-julwyn-novvan-zorox

Hi team,

Before I hand off the 3.2 release, please note the humidity sensor drift reported on Verdana controllers in the Elmbrook trial site. Drift exceeds 4% after roughly ten days of continuous operation; firmware 3.2.1 adds an automatic recalibration cycle every 72 hours. Support should advise growers to install 3.2.1 and trigger a manual recalibration once. The hotfix bundle must be verified before distribution, so I'm including the signing key used for the 3.2.1 packages below.

release key, fahof-yagap: bky3_m5d

## Runbook: Inkform Renderer — restart after font-cache corruption

If the Inkform PDF invoice renderer emits blank pages, the font cache is corrupt. Stop the worker pool, purge /var/cache/inkform, and restart via the supervisor. Verify with a test invoice from the smoke suite. Do not restart mid-batch; queued jobs will duplicate. Before restarting, confirm the node's settings match the canonical values, which are listed below.

deployment values, tajop-fawif:
ulaath:
  pin: 2713
  metrics_host: metrics.ulaath.zemvarsys.internal
  tenant: druir
  seal: seal_7b9e26d0